I grew up in Bainbridge, and lived there until my family moved to indianapolis in 1988. The fall festival of leaves was something we always looked forward to as children. We lived right on the corner of quarry street, so every year there was always some ride set up directly in front of our house. My mom used to make sandwiches and coffee for the guys running the rides, and they would always save tickets for us. It was such a big deal to us as little kids. I remember specifically the years the ferris wheel, the bumper cars and also the vortex were out front, those were my favorite!

I hadn't been back to bainbridge since i was in 4th grade, and finally in 2005 i believe it was, i decided to make an impromptu trip back. Walking through town, it hit me how small it was, but as a child, it seemed huge! I walked past the Baker's house, and immediately recognized Harold sitting on the front porch. I walked up and said "you probably don't remember me" and his exact reply? "yes I do, Amanda". I was awestruck. I hadn't seen him since I was in elementary school, and here as an adult, without a blink of eye- he knew who i was. The Baker's were a part of my life growing up, and I was so happy to reconnect with them that day. Harold, Betty and Jodie all ended up coming to my wedding reception in 2008 and it was also really nice for my parents to reunite with them too.

I miss the quaintness of Bainbridge, and hope to be able to make it back to the festival even for just one day this year, and bring my son, so he can experience what mommy did when she was little. <3
